Jamie Johannsen is Ed.M. graduate of the Learning & Teaching program at Harvard’s Graduate School of Education. She is interested in how teachers talk to students about race, ethnicity, and class inequality, and how learning about these issues can inspire civic action. Prior to HGSE, Jamie earned a B.A. in History and a B.S. in Social Studies Education from Boston University. At BU, she worked on a research team studying the development of critical consciousness in adolescents. She has also taught high school social studies in Massachusetts and New Hampshire, where she found a love for teaching, learning, and working with teenagers. She is currently a high school teacher in the greater Boston area and a research associate with the AERID Lab.
